WAYNE ? Evelyn Walton Randall, 84, of Wayne, died Saturday, April 13, 2002, at Nicholson's Long Term Care in Winthrop. She was born Aug. 23, 1917, in Wayne, the daughter of Winfred and Winnie (Warren) Walton. She attended Kents Hill School, graduating in 1934, and Bates College, graduating in 1938. Evelyn taught school in Caribou, where she met her future husband, Irving Randall. They were married Aug. 8, 1942, in Alexandria, La., just before Irving went off to war. After the war she and her husband lived in Connecticut, where Evelyn worked as a bookkeeper and secretary. She also volunteered, tutoring children with dyslexia, in the 1970s and 1980s. Mrs. Randall was a member of the Portland, Conn., Congregational Church, Wayne Community Church and North Wayne Church. Mr. Randall died in 1997 and Evelyn's brother, Warren Walton, died in 1979. Evelyn is survived by two sons, David Randall and his wife, Ellen, of Wayne, and James Randall and his wife, Lynn, of Westerly, R.I.; four grandchildren, Kimberly, Jamie, Nicholas and Vanessa Randall; two nieces, Lorna Doone (Walton) of Skowhegan and Vee Wood of Wayne, and one nephew, Robert Walton of Turner.
